How do plants connect us to the places we live, our communities and cultures, and the planet? Join us in the Garden for the day, featuring two workshops exploring how to use stories and storytelling to connect students to the natural world, and themselves.

Indigenous Initiatives Coordinator for the VBGA, Geronimo Alec, will offer a guided Garden walk to learn about storytelling and local plant ecology from an Indigenous perspective, while discussing protocol and resources available to support teacher's confidence in sharing Indigenous stories with their students.

In the second workshop, Poh Tan will share her research in science education applying Indigenous Hawaiian approachs to teaching science from the heart. How can we connect at a deeper level with plants that are non-native to our local area? How can storytelling from diverse cultures help connect learning through science and art? Poh will share examples of how biology, genetics, culture, and art can intersect to bring science/environmental literacy that connects the mind, body, and spirit. 

Poh Tan is a scientist, author, entrepreneur and educator with a Ph.D. in Experimental Medicine, currently pursuing a second Ph.D. in Education. Her research focuses on understanding scientific literacy development through different lenses, including Indigenous Hawaiian epistemology.
